Joined: 15 May 2001 Posts: 540 Location: New Zealand
I am using an MQGet node and need to determine the MQ condition and return codes for inclusion in an error response. I have set the node properties to the most basic settings, expecting these values to be returned as RC and CC under 'InputLocalEnvironment.MQ.GET' which is the default. This works as expected from the Out and No Message terrminals. However MQ.GET and the return codes are not returned from the Failure terminal.
I also specified 'Environment.Variables.MQCodes' in the Result Data Location property and again found that the Out and No Message terminal output returned the codes in this sub-tree but nothing from the Failure terminal.
Has anyone else encountered this situation? I have read the documentation but have found nothing to indicate that the output from the Failure terminal should be different.
i'm pretty sure that if the get fails with anything other than a no message, the node doesn't touch the environments (meaning it will not place the rc and cc, etc into the outputlocalenvironment), it just propogates the message to the failure terminal.
at least that is what i gather from the documentation on the mqget node.
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ot vote in polls in this forum